WebThe first benefit of a direct venting system is that it eliminates the need for a chimney. This can result in substantial savings, $500-$1500, depending on size and cost in new home construction. There is also the opportunity to retrofit chimneyless (i.e., electrically heated) homes. The second benefit is the potential for increased efficiency.
